Job description

This is a rare opportunity to lead at the forefront of one of Canada’s most critical sectors during a period of profound transformation. Electricity Canada is the national voice for a safe, secure, and sustainable electricity system, representing a highly diverse membership spanning generation, transmission, distribution, and emerging energy technologies. Reporting to the Board of Directors, the Chief Executive Officer (CEO) will shape the strategic direction of the Association and champion the collective interests of Canada’s electricity industry at a pivotal moment for the country’s economic, environmental, and energy future.

The CEO will lead the development and execution of a forward-looking strategy that advances affordability, grid reliability, and long-term infrastructure investment. This includes driving national advocacy efforts with the federal government on electricity affordability, advancing tax and financing mechanisms to support grid modernization and resilience, and strengthening cross-border electricity collaboration between Canada and the United States. The CEO will also play a central role in shaping a cohesive East-West electricity vision, engaging governments and regulators to enable greater interprovincial connectivity and investment.

As the principal spokesperson for the Association, the CEO will represent Electricity Canada with federal, provincial, and territorial governments, regulators, industry partners, and the media. They will elevate the profile of the Association as the authoritative and trusted voice of the sector, influencing public policy on climate adaptation, infrastructure resilience, cybersecurity, and the evolving regulatory landscape. The CEO will also foster strong relationships across a complex membership base, building consensus on shared priorities while navigating diverse regional and commercial interests.

Working closely with the Board, the CEO will ensure effective governance, financial stewardship, and organizational performance. They will lead and develop a high-performing team, strengthen internal leadership capabilities, and enhance a culture grounded in collaboration, innovation, and service excellence. The CEO will continuously assess emerging risks and opportunities—from severe weather events to evolving market structures—ensuring that Electricity Canada and its members remain resilient, competitive, and well-positioned for the future.

The ideal candidate is a strategic and credible leader with experience operating in complex, multi-stakeholder environments. You are an exceptional relationship builder with a demonstrated ability to influence public policy and regulatory outcomes at the highest levels. You bring sound judgment, political acuity, and a collaborative leadership style that enables you to build alignment across diverse interests. Experience engaging with government, regulators, and industry—combined with an understanding of infrastructure, energy, or similarly complex sectors—will be key to success in this role. Prior experience reporting to a Board and leading organizational strategy is essential. Bilingualism is considered an asset.
